Man Utd chiefs to hold Sir Jim Ratcliffe vote as Brit 'reaches agreement' with Glazers


The Manchester United board is preparing to hold a vote on whether to sell a minority stake in the club to Sir Jim Ratcliffe, according to reports. The petrochemicals billionaire is believed to have reached an agreement in principle with the Glazers over a 25-per-cent shareholding.
